Governor Quinn Appoints Garcia to NEIU Board of Trustees
Chicago – Marvin Garcia, director, Praxis Project, Alternative Schools Network, has been appointed by Governor Pat Quinn to serve as a member of the Northeastern Illinois University (NEIU) Board of Trustees. Garcia’s appointment became effective December 29, 2009. A date has not been set for Senate confirmation.
Garcia joined the NEIU Board of Trustees with extensive experience in educational leadership. Since 2001 he has served as director of Praxis Project, which is the professional development arm of the Alternative Schools Network of Chicago. Previously, he taught and for 17 years served as principal of Pedro Albizu Campos High School in Chicago.
His demonstrated commitment to the community includes participation as a council member to the ENLACE program at NEIU; a member of the advisory committee for NEIU’s educational leadership department; a member of the advisory committee for the Chicago Center; board president of Pedro Albizu Campos High School; board member of ASPIRA of Illinois; and a member of steering committees at the Ada S. McKinley Academy and the Illinois College Teacher Preparation Program.
Garcia earned a B.A. in history from Northeastern Illinois University, an M.A. in educational leadership from Northeastern Illinois University, and an M.A. in adult education from National-Louis University.
